At the heart of green energy is the concept of harnessing power from renewable sources, rather than relying on finite fossil fuels. Solar, wind, hydro, and geothermal energy are just a few examples of the many environmentally friendly options available. These sources are clean, abundant, and can be harnessed in a variety of ways, from rooftop solar panels to offshore wind farms.

One of the most significant advantages of green energy is its potential to mitigate climate change. By reducing our reliance on fossil fuels, we can lower greenhouse gas emissions and slow the rate of global warming. Of course, there are still challenges to overcome. The intermittency of renewable energy sources like solar and wind means that we need to develop more sophisticated grid management systems to ensure a stable supply of power. And while green energy is generally cheaper than traditional sources, the upfront costs of installation can still be prohibitively expensive for some households and businesses.
